This week on the podcast, we have a special guest host, the multi-talented James Coker, who is not only an actor and comedian but also a Formula 1 content machine. Together, we dive into our featured headlines and he takes on the Motorhead Blitz for a shot at claiming the title of King Motorhead! T-Pain's innovative creation of the first self-tuning car ECU, 'AutoTune,' is explored. T-Pain's foray into the automotive world with Nappy Automotive, alongside Hert from Hoonigan, sets the stage for a discussion about his aspirations in motorsport. The conversation then shifts to SEMA Show car owners' frustrations over new requirements for display cars to run, highlighting the common issue of procrastination among car enthusiasts. The F1 world prepares for the unexpected by considering work-from-home racing in 2025, aligning with their goal of achieving 100% carbon-free fuel by 2026. Finally, Haas F1's playful challenge to Andretti in an apple pie bake-off sparks thoughts about American identity in the sport. Throughout the episode, insightful questions and perspectives are shared, adding depth to the automotive and motorsport discussions. We wrap up the episode with the Motorhead Blitz, featuring 10 current event automotive trivia questions, each worth 1,000 points. The final question comes with a wager, and it's the chance to claim the prestigious title of King Motorhead. The big question remains: Will James Coker seize the crown and become our new King Motorhead?
